摘要
We perform laser spectroscopy of Yb+ ions on the 4f (14)6s S-2(1/2)-4f (13)5d6s D-3[3/2](1/2) transition at 297 nm. The frequency measurements for Yb-170(+), Yb-172(+), Yb-174(+), and Yb-176(+) reveal the specific mass shift as well as the field shifts. In addition, we demonstrate laser cooling of Yb+ ions using this transition and show that light at 297 nm can be used as the second step in the photoionization of neutral Yb atoms.
